Antonovich Cuts Corners
Friday afternoon, July 5, my partner and I were approaching a Glendale yogurt shop as our supervisor, Mr. Antonovich, was departing, cone in hand.
As we watched, his expensive, chauffeured conveyance whisked him away, presumably to consume his yogurt cone while contemplating additional means of “personal enhancement.”
Obviously his recent raise has left him a little short of cash. Perhaps if he could close another park or two, he could afford a cone for his driver as well.
ROB ROY McGREGOR
Lake View Terrace
